RB Leipzig have added another date to their US Tour, this time a stop in Miami to play English Premier League team Wolverhampton Wanderers. Leipzig will play Aston Villa to kick off their tour on July 31 and their second game will be on August 3rd.

“We’ve also been able to find an attractive opponent for our next friendly,” said RB Leipzig Chief Business Officer Johann Plenge. “Off the pitch there will be a number of activities together with Red Bull and other partners, which will continue to gain the support of football fans in the USA for RB Leipzig.”

If it feels as if Leipzig are still a bit of a mystery in the United States that is because they are. The East German club is the sister of MLS side New York Red Bulls but has spent much of its time climbing the ranks of the German football pyramid. They didn’t make it to the Bundesliga until 2016 where they immediately made a statement by finishing second behind Bayern Munich.

Over the years the team has planted its flag in the German top flight, winning two German cups and qualifying for European football in each of their eight seasons in the Bundesliga. Now, they look to expand their fanbase, like many top clubs in Europe, with a tour of the US and games against well-known clubs such as Aston Villa and Wolverhampton.
